PHOENIX (AP) - Former Arizona Supreme Court Chief Justice Frank X. Gordon Jr. has died.

He presided over the 1988 impeachment trial that resulted in Gov. Evan Mecham's removal.

The state high court says Gordon died Monday, three days before his 91st birthday. It didn't specify cause of death. Gordon was a Mohave County Superior Court judge when Gov. Raul Castro appointed him as a justice in 1975.

He was the first appellate judge appointed under a new merit selection process approved by voters. Mecham's impeachment trial ended with the Republican's removal for misuse of public money and obstruction of justice.
